Hello PHVM,
I'm sorry to hear that it is still greyed out. I can confirm that this CPU supports Intel Xtreme Tuning Utility, however since you are using an Original Equipment Manufacturer, it might require specific BIOS Setting to allow Intel® XTU to properly access overclocking capabilities. As such, I highly recommend reaching out to Dell about this settings as it involves the BIOS of their system.
You may also visit this article as reference: Advanced Tuning Settings Are Grayed Out on Intel® XTU with Intel® Core™ Processors K- and X-Series
